Following a long awaited initiative by the capital’s Municipality and the Bahraini Ministry of Agriculture, two of Bahrain’s oldest parks, the Water and Al Andalus gardens, each over 40 years old, are expected to undergo soon major renovation and redevelopment works.
The Chairman of the Capital’s Municipality Council, Murtaza Bader, reports <i>Gulf Daily News</i>, said that the planned projects are still in their early stages and that no budget has been set yet but underlined that in any case, the works will be funded by the national municipal fund and not out of the council's own funds.
